État de la populationTexte officiel évaluation IUCNExpert
While there will have been some decline near urban areas, the species is fairly widespread with undiscovered subpopulations and the population is stable.

Description complète des menacesTexte détaillé évaluation IUCNExpert
Historical collections indicate that this species may have occurred on the coastal plains around Port Elizabeth, where subpopulations have no doubt declined due to urban expansion, agriculture and alien plant infestations.

Mesures de conservation recommandéesStratégies de conservation IUCNExpert
At present most known subpopulations occur within an extensive network of protected areas in mountainous areas and the continued survival of this species is assured.
